But how do you explain me, what happend when i rolled back to the last working core and all was working immediatelly well?

  • Because the custom integration you're using, SonoffLAN, works in the previous version of Home Assistant and so it is able to create the entities that are referenced by your automations.

  • The SonoffLAN integration doesn't work in the latest version of Home Assistant and so it is unable to create the entities that are referenced in your automations and so they become unavailable.

You should be discussing this with the author of SonoffLAN because they are responsible for ensuring their custom integration works with Home Assistant.
